using Moq;
using NUnit.Framework;
using Umbraco.Cms.Core.Cache;
using Umbraco.Cms.Core.Configuration.Models;
using Umbraco.Cms.Core.Manifest;
using Umbraco.Cms.Infrastructure.Manifest;
using Umbraco.Cms.Tests.Common;
namespace Umbraco.Cms.Tests.UnitTests.Umbraco.Core.Manifest;
[TestFixture]
public class PackageManifestServiceTests
{
private IPackageManifestService _service;
private Mock<IPackageManifestReader> _readerMock;
private IAppPolicyCache _runtimeCache;
[SetUp]
public void SetUp()
{
_readerMock = new Mock<IPackageManifestReader>();
_readerMock.Setup(r => r.ReadPackageManifestsAsync()).ReturnsAsync(
new[]
{
new PackageManifest { Name = "Test", Extensions = Array.Empty<object>(), AllowPublicAccess = false },
new PackageManifest { Name = "Test Public", Extensions = Array.Empty<object>(), AllowPublicAccess = true },
});
_runtimeCache = new ObjectCacheAppCache();
AppCaches appCaches = new AppCaches(
_runtimeCache,
NoAppCache.Instance,
new IsolatedCaches(type => NoAppCache.Instance));
_service = new PackageManifestService(
new[] { _readerMock.Object },
appCaches,
new TestOptionsMonitor<RuntimeSettings>(new RuntimeSettings { Mode = RuntimeMode.Production }));
}
[Test]
public async Task Caches_PackageManifests()
{
var result =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result.Count());
var result2 =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result2.Count());
var result3 =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result3.Count());
_readerMock.Verify(r => r.ReadPackageManifestsAsync(), Times.Exactly(1));
}
[Test]
public async Task Reloads_PackageManifest_After_Cache_Clear()
{
var result =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result.Count());
_runtimeCache.Clear();
var result2 =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result2.Count());
_runtimeCache.Clear();
var result3 =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result3.Count());
_runtimeCache.Clear();
_readerMock.Verify(r => r.ReadPackageManifestsAsync(), Times.Exactly(3));
}
[Test]
public async Task Supports_Public_PackageManifests()
{
var result = await _service.GetPublicPackageManifestsAsync();
Assert.AreEqual(1, result.Count());
result =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result.Count());
}
[Test]
public async Task Supports_Private_PackageManifests()
{
var result = await _service.GetPrivatePackageManifestsAsync();
Assert.AreEqual(1, result.Count());
result = await _service.GetAllPackageManifestsAsync();
Assert.AreEqual(2, result.Count());
}
}
